Warriors empower students with career exploration for Women's History Month

In honor of Women's History Month, the Golden State Warriors hosted high school girls from Girls Inc. of Alameda County for an empowering behind-the-scenes experience at Chase Center. The students shadowed employees, explored careers in sports and business, and gained mentorship from Warriors and Rakuten staff.

Warriors and Rakuten inspire future engineers with STEAM experience

The Golden State Warriors and Rakuten hosted 20 middle school girls at Chase Center for a hands-on STEAM (Science, Technology, Engineering, Arts, and Math) event, where they learned bridge-building fundamentals and explored careers in engineering. The event aimed to inspire young women to pursue careers in STEAM fields.

Feds charge Oakland boxing executive with pocketing donation from Steph Curry

An Oakland man was charged with mail fraud and tax evasion over his alleged scheme to defraud a nonprofit for children where he worked as executive director, and pocketing a donation from NBA superstar Stephen Curry, according to federal prosecutors.
